History of Scotland
55BC Julius Caesar lands in Britain
80AD The Roman, Julius Agricola invades "Albion" or
"Caledonia" the ancient names for Scotland
84AD Celtic tribes of Caledonia unite under Calgacus but are
defeated by the Romans
121 - 129 Hadrian's Wall is built by the Romans
397 - St Ninian brings Christianity to Scotland
476 The Roman Empire collapses
800 - 900s Vikings raid Scotland
1005 King Malcolm II rules Scotland and defeats the Vikings
at the battle of Mortlach
1034 - 1040 King Duncan I
1040 - 1057 Macbeth kills Duncan to become King of Scotland
1272 William Wallace born
1274 Robert the Bruce born
1297 Scottish war of Independence led by William Wallace
1298 Scots Defeated by Edward I of England
1305 William Wallace executed
1306 Robert the Bruce crowned King
1314 Battle of Bannockburn when Robert the Bruce defeats the
English and gains Scottish independence
1371 Robert II the first Stewart King takes the throne
1513 Battle of Flodden and James IV killed in battle
1559 Start of the Reformation in Scotland with John Knox's
sermon at Perth
1561 Mary Queen of Scots returns to Scotland from France
1565 Mary Queen of Scots marries Henry, Lord Darnley
1567 Henry Darnley murdered
1568 Mary Queen of Scots flees to England and is imprisoned
by Elizabeth I. Her baby son becomes James VI of Scotland
1587 Mary Queen of Scots executed at Fotheringay Castle
1603 James VI of Scotland becomes James I of England
bringing about the Union of the Crowns
1692 The Massacre of Glencoe - The Campbells murder the
MacDonald clan
1707 The Act of Union is passed and Scotland is formally
united with England to form Great Britain
1745 Bonnie Prince Charlie - Prince Charles Edward Stuart -
returns to Scotland to claim the British throne
1746 Battle of Culloden where the Jacobite Scots defeated
and Bonnie Prince Charlie flees to France.
Scottish History now combines together with British History
